Migrated Macros are not rendering JQL which produces a single Jira ticket result

XMLWordPrintable

      Issue Summary

      Macros migrated from server and which are not rendering, if we try to change the JQL query which produces only one result (like key=ACM-1700) it does not update the macro. But if same macro if changed to have the JQL query which brings multiple results (project like '%%'), it renders the Jira issue table.

      Steps to Reproduce

      1. Migrated Confluence from DC to Cloud
      2. Run Macro repair script to fix the macro
      3. Review the Jira Macros

      Expected Results

      All Jira macros should be fixed by the legacy script

      Actual Results

      We saw some Jira macros were not fixed by the script. When we try to fix the macro manually, it displayed result if the DJQL yields multiple tickets as result 

      But if the JQL yields a single Jira ticket as result - the macro fails to render it

      Workaround

      Currently there is no known workaround for this behavior. A workaround will be added here when available
